St. Louis: Toasted Ravioli Steals the Spotlight

In the Show-Me State of Missouri, Stacker has declared that the official signature side dish is none other than the beloved toasted ravioli. Now, if you’re a local, this revelation probably isn’t shocking! This dish has a rich history in St. Louis, where it was born—some say by accident—in a thriving Italian American neighborhood known as The Hill. Have you ever tried deep-fried ravioli stuffed with cheese or meat? This culinary treat is typically served with a side of marinara sauce for dipping, which just enhances its cheesy goodness!

Toasted ravioli is sprinkled with grated Parmesan cheese, adding a touch of indulgence to every bite. It’s crunchy on the outside and savory within, making it a must-have at every Thanksgiving gathering. Although not the classic choice, this unique dish embodies the spirit of St. Louis and brings a delightful twist to the usual holiday spread.

Kansas: The Heart of Kansas City Barbecue Baked Beans

Swinging over to Kansas, we find that the Midwest is all about those Kansas-style baked beans! This hearty side honors the rich tradition of Kansas City barbecue culture. It’s all about cooking these bad boys low and slow, allowing the flavors of molasses, brown sugar, and bacon to meld perfectly together. It’s become a staple at many barbecue joints, where you can expect to see it alongside a mouthwatering plate of smoked meats.

But what makes these baked beans even more special? Some versions are known to include bits of brisket or sausage, making for a truly hearty offering. Whether you’re having a casual family get-together or a formal Thanksgiving dinner, these baked beans are sure to satisfy your cravings and impress your guests!
